Do workers at Mathnasium get paid breaks?

Yes. Most people get paid breaks.
82% of people say they get paid breaks.
Based on data from 38 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and May 2026.

Does Mathnasium pay people when they’re sick?

No. Most people don’t get paid when they’re sick.
97% of people say they wouldn’t get paid if they were sick but scheduled to work.
Based on data from 95 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between July 2025 and July 2026.

Are part-time workers able to get health insurance from Mathnasium?

Most people who work part-time can't get health insurance.
98% of people who work fewer than 30 hours a week say they can’t get health insurance
Based on data from 42 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and March 2025.

Do part-time workers get paid time off at Mathnasium?

Most people who work part-time don’t get paid time off.
96% of people who work part-time say they don’t get paid time off
Based on data from 81 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between July 2025 and July 2026.

Do people get paid time off at Mathnasium?

Most people don’t get paid time off from work.
95% of people say they don’t get paid time off.
Based on data from 87 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between July 2025 and July 2026.

How far ahead of time do people find out their work schedule?

Most people find out their schedule less than four weeks ahead of time.
  • 66% of people with changing schedules find out their shifts one week or less ahead of time.
  • 15% of people with changing schedules find out their shifts two weeks ahead of time.
  • 8% of people with changing schedules find out their shifts three weeks ahead of time.
  • 11% of people with changing schedules find out their shifts four weeks or more ahead of time.

Based on data from 79 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between July 2025 and July 2026.

Job description

Math Tutor, Mathnasium of Livermore, 4471 1st Street, Livermore, CA, 94551

[Please Note: We are not currently hiring summer only staff. We are looking for tutors that can work for at least 6 months, at a minimum.]

Nationwide, Mathnasium Learning Centers are committed to teaching children math so that they understand it, master it, and love it. Our Livermore location is offering several flexible, part-time positions for tutors to teach math to our eager young students.

Key Reasons to Apply :

  • We have a wonderful work environment with supportive and friendly staff.
  • We produce excellent results. Check-out our stellar online reviews.
  • Mathnasium has a fantastic curriculum.
  • Instructors enjoy the best of both worlds; consistent weekly schedules with the flexibility to change your schedule to meet your needs.
  • No travel or preparation is required. Just show up, teach, and have fun.

Requirements :

  • Must be available to work for at least 6 months.
  • Completed or working towards an undergraduate degree or higher (STEM preferred but not required).
  • Comfortable working with young children, including elementary grades.
  • Strong interpersonal skills.
  • Available for at least 2 days for between 3-4.5 hours each shift.

Our team is diverse, ranging from college students to retired STEM professionals and teachers. Every tutor brings something different. If you enjoy teaching math, we want to meet you!
